Since 2004 the “Next Generation Networks (NGN)” chair, part of the Institute for Telecommunication Systems within the Faculty of Electrical Engineering and Computer Sciences, at the Technische Universität Berlin (TUB) and Fraunhofer FOKUS (Institute for Open Communication Systems), especially FOKUS’ competence center for Next Generation Network Infrastructures (NGNI) are closely cooperating in the field of M2M, NGNs and Future Internet (FI) technologies, continuously evolving NGNs toward the FI (NGN2FI).
Focusing more on fundamental research topics, where early ideas and concepts are analyzed and evaluated, our team from TUB provides a rich pool of prototype developments and state-of-the-art expertise. Within the NGN2FI Evolution Lab, cutting edge FI mechanisms are continuously tested and applied to NGN systems and platforms, thus fostering the evolution of NGNs towards the FI.
Together with our strategic partners in industry, research and government environments we consequently and successfully realize the technology evolution cycle from fundamental research, to applied research to pre-product testbed deployments and trials.
